Pierre Gimonnet & Sons Champagne
The vineyards of the Pierre Gimonnet & Fils Champagne House are located on the Côte des Blancs. The Gimonnet family’s history in Champagne began in 1750. Initially, the Gimonnets were winegrowers who supplied their harvests to Champagne merchants. It was during the interwar period that the house truly began its winemaking operations. Around 1935, Pierre published his first price lists. Fresh grape juice appeared alongside “still wine from Champagne” and “cru champagnes”… at practically the same price.

Starting in 1955, Michel Gimonnet, Pierre’s son, devoted himself with passion and boldness to developing a range of “Maison” Champagnes. He understood just how unique the family vineyard was, and the style of his wines would express all its beauty, liveliness, and character. Today, the vineyard spans some 28 hectares classified as Grand Cru and Premier Cru. In early 2008, Pierre Gimonnet & Fils acquired nearly 2 hectares across four parcels in the Premier Cru terroir of Vertus.

All grapes are harvested by hand. Pressing is carried out traditionally, in stages, using two pneumatic presses that have been operated automatically since 1996. Aware of the diversity and great richness of their vineyards, Olivier and Didier Gimonnet, the current directors of Champagnes Pierre Gimonnet & Fils, spare no effort to bring out their finest expressions.
